Molex issues price increase notice

SemiMediaEdit
October 1, 2021

According to supply chain, Molex recently issued a price increase notice to its customers, saying that it will increase the price from October 1.

Molex said in the notice that the company has tried to optimize operating efficiency to reduce the impact of rising external costs, but it is currently unable to withstand the pressure brought about by rising external costs. Therefore, part of the cost increase has to be passed on to some special pricing products.

Molex stated in the notice that it has decided to increase the prices of all special pricing products by at least 7% from October 1, 2021.

In addition, Molex will make the following adjustments to future orders:

  • The new price will take effect on October 1, 2021
  • Orders shipped before October 1, 2021 will be traded at the old price
  • All shipments after October 1, 2021 will be invoiced at the new price.

Molex did not clarify in the notice what is the so-called special pricing product, but said it is updating the price list and will send it to customers.
